Arranging Embroidery Designs (Layout & Editing) Programmable fill 1 2 Direction row Offset column Base Sewing Stitch Type Step Pitch Frequency Select a pattern for the programmable fill stitch. Click to display the Browse dialog box. Select a folder, and then select the desired pattern (.pas file) from the list of patterns that appears. Specify the pattern size. The pattern can be enlarged or reduced while maintaining the width-to-height proportion. Smaller Larger Short Tall 1 Height (vertical length) Specify the pattern height. 2 Width (horizontal length) Specify the pattern width. Short Long Drag or select a value to specify the angle of the pattern. 0% Specify the offset (shift) direction of the pattern alignment. 135° 90° 45° 180° 0° 225° 315° 270° Specify the offset (shift) amount of the pattern alignment. Row 50% Column 50% To specify base stitching, select the check box, and then specify settings for the following attributes. Specify the shape of the returning ends of the stitching. This cannot be specified if the sewing direction is set to variable. Specify the stitching pitch (length of one stitch). Short Long 0% Specify the shift in the stitches. 50% Pattern Area where the embossing or engraving effects are applied This area is sewn with the stitching settings specified for the base sewing of the programmable fill stitch. This area is sewn with the stitching settings specified by the pattern file. 104
